21st Century Retablo (From 21st Century Retablo series)

Kate Ingold (American)2005/2006

USC Fisher Museum of Art

USC Fisher Museum of Art
Los Angeles, United States

POEM: 21st century retablo memory scares away the light/ to understand this/ is to know the principle of sacrifice/ here she is: our 21st century/ retablo made of spent water, concrete, cracks and splits/ found in the dark, infinite/ expanse between stars/ constellation negatives made of bullet wounds/ the inverse of matter/ she, the prophecy of decay/ what can be believed when all is formed of belief?

Show lessRead more
  • Title: 21st Century Retablo (From 21st Century Retablo series)
  • Creator: Kate Ingold (American)
  • Date Created: 2005/2006
  • Physical Location: USC Fisher Museum of Art, Los Angeles, Museum Purchase, 2006.03
  • Physical Dimensions: 29.7 x 40.6 cm (11 7/10 x 16 in.)
  • Rights: © Kate Ingold, Photography courtsey of Kate Ingold
  • Medium: Archival ink, archival paper with steel
